Faith Griffin. - Counselor and Founder

Faith E. Griffin, MS, LCPC, NCC

Founder & Licensed Clinical Professional Counselor

Faith Griffin is the founder of Griffin Therapeutic Solutions and a Licensed Clinical Professional Counselor with more than fourteen years of experience in the human services field. She earned her Master’s Degree in Clinical Counseling from Eastern Illinois University and brings a strength-based, holistic approach to every client relationship. Faith has extensive experience working with adolescents, adults, and seniors across a broad range of mental health concerns, including anxiety, depression, trauma, anger management, substance abuse, and women’s emotional health.

Mallory Weber, MS, LCPC

Licensed Clinical Professional Counselor

Mallory Weber is a Licensed Clinical Professional Counselor with a background in both school counseling and clinical practice. She holds a Bachelor’s Degree in Speech Communications from Southern Illinois University at Carbondale and a Master’s Degree in School and Clinical Counseling from Eastern Illinois University. Prior to joining Griffin Therapeutic Solutions, Mallory served as an addictions counselor and as a counselor for the Problem Solving Courts in Jasper and Clay counties. She is dedicated to helping children and families build stronger, healthier lives through compassionate, evidence-based counseling.

Ethan Jones, MS, LCPC

Licensed Clinical Professional Counselor

Ethan Jones is a Licensed Clinical Professional Counselor and graduate of Lincoln Christian University, where he earned his Master’s Degree in Counseling. Ordained as a minister in 2014, Ethan brings both professional training and personal experience to his work with clients. He has worked with individuals across the lifespan in a variety of settings, including disability services, substance abuse counseling within a correctional facility, and relationship counseling. He is driven by a deep commitment to walking alongside people during their most difficult moments and helping them find a path forward.
